Opportunities for Public Comment:
To comment about a topic that is either on the Consent Agenda, or is not on the agenda: Speakers are given three minutes to address the Council during “Public Comment on Consent and Non-Agenda Items.”
Public comment is taken during “Comments from the Audience.” Speakers are given three minutes to address the Council.
To comment on an agenda item listed under Public Hearings including legislation: When the Mayor invites public comment, speakers are given three minutes to address the Council. Everyone will have the opportunity to be heard. The Council may take action on the item at the conclusion of the Public Hearing, or may take action at a later time.
To comment on an Action Item: The Mayor will invite public comment prior to Council deliberation. Speakers are given three minutes to address the Council on that agenda item.

Written comment for an agenda item or for a public hearing may be submitted in writing prior to the Council meeting. In order to be received by the Council as part of the record, the comment must include the specific agenda item to which it relates and the full name and address of the person submitting the comment. Written comment should be addressed to the Mayor and City Council, and submitted no later than 5:00 p.m. on the day of the meeting to cpmc@collegeparkmd.gov
